Race: Striders HM (13.1 Miles) 01:39:35

1:40 pacer for the Striders HM. Finishing time was 1:39:35. Not a bad day for a race. As a pacer, I thought our first miles were a bit fast. Avg was supposed to be 7:38. Miles 3, 4, & 5 were 7:17, 7:18, 7:15. In fact, every mile through mile 8 was sub-7:38. Two problems with this--first, for those trying to hit 1:40, it can burn you out early on. I have always preached that you can't bank minutes in a race. Second--we really had to slow down the last 3 miles, running a 7:46 (ok, that one's not too bad), 7:53, and 8:27. So, I let it get away from me. Yeah, the finishing time is within 30 seconds of target time (where I like to be), but the last few miles had to be manipulated to hit it. I know better, and will be more disciplined next time.
